    Transponder Keys

    In contrast to traditional keys, transponder chips have small electronic circuits within them that communicate with your car. When you insert your key into the ignition the chip sends a signal to the vehicle that matches the code it has stored. If the codes match, the engine starts. This is a great security feature to deter thieves who might try to wire your car.

    If you happen to lose your transponder keys or it gets stolen, you'll need to go to a locksmith in order to obtain an alternative. Locksmiths use special tools to duplicate your current key's chip and then program it into an entirely new key. The process is more complex and expensive than simply obtaining the standard car key, but it's the only way to guarantee that your car will start.

    If you're in a pinch and have to replace your lost transponder key be sure that the person you choose to hire is familiar with your particular vehicle. They will have to be aware of the exact model of your vehicle and the immobilizer system. This will ensure that the new key fits correctly in the ignition and is compatible with all the security features.

    Laser-Cut Keys

    If you've bought a newer car recently, then you might have noticed that your keys are different from keys that were used in older cars. This is because of the fact that modern cars require a laser-cut keys. These keys, which are often referred to as sidewinder keys, are created with lasers that are able to cut deeper than traditional mechanical keys. They are also more durable and can be difficult to duplicate.

    If a person does manage to obtain one of these keys they'll have to get it programmed to their particular vehicle to allow it to function. This can be accomplished by a locksmith, or a dealership. The process of creating a new key is done quickly and is typically cheaper than replacing an existing key.

    Laser-cut keys are a step above the basic transponder chip keys that have an integrated security system built within them. The key emits a signal that is sent to the vehicle's computers and they then relay the signal to the ignition and lock. The driver can open the doors and switch on the engine, just as a normal car key.

    This kind of key is more expensive and difficult to make, because it requires specialized equipment that is not easily accessible at hardware stores. This is why they are an ideal alternative to conventional keys and more expensive for thieves to obtain.

    Laser-cut keys are an excellent option for those looking for an additional layer of security in their automobiles. They are more difficult to identify or bump than traditional keys. They also come with unique key patterns that decrease the chance of someone using the same key for multiple vehicles. These keys aren't able to be duplicated as they require a high-tech machine and sophisticated software. This makes them more secure and a worthwhile purchase for car owners.     Double-edged Keys

    Some cars have double-edge keys that have cuts on both sides of the key. They are more difficult to choose than single-edge cut keys because they require a tool that makes cuts on both sides of the key. These keys are also known as symmetrical cut keys. They are more commonly found on older models of vehicles but can also be found in vending machines, lock boxes, and higher security padlocks.

    If you lose a double-edged key you must take it to the dealer to have a replacement made. The cost will depend on the type of keys, the year they were made, and whether or not there is an attached fob or remote.

    Most modern key systems include a transponder inside the key head that communicates with the car to check whether the key is legitimate and allows it to start. These are more difficult to steal, and are advertised as deterrents to theft. These keys are more costly than conventional mechanical keys and are typically required to be programmed by an authorized dealer.

    Keyless Entry

    They are the most convenient keys that can be found on many newer cars. They emit a signal that allows drivers to unlock their vehicle and even start it without inserting a key into the ignition. They also control other functions, such as opening windows, rolling down windows the trunk, and even recording presets for the memory seat. Luckily, these types of keys are relatively simple to replace for the average car owner. However, if you lose your key fob, it is a lot more difficult to locate someone willing to help you.
